Block

#18,441,980
Block Number
18,441,980 @ 05/05/2024, 22:20:30
Status
Finalized
ID
0x011966fc69b4e6fe52ed374307da230601a56506c625d240dc00e6cde3e8312e
Transactions
Gas Used
189659/40000000 (0.47% Used)
Total Score
1,797,558,651 (+96)
Rewards
0.57 VTHO